Yvonne Buisson with NielsenIQ shares the transformative forces that are redefining the beauty retail landscape. As consumer behaviors evolve and digital innovation accelerates, three key themes emerge:
E-commerce Acceleration: Discover how the rapid growth of online shopping is reshaping the beauty buying experience
Social Selling Makes Waves: Learn about what is trending on social sites and their importance to the Health & Beauty industry
Generations at the Forefront: Unpack how the different generations go about their shopping for Beauty & Personal Care

The Mosaic Group, founded and led by 30-year industry veteran Chris Stanton is a multi-media mass retail trade platform dedicated to bridging the gap between innovative consumer packaged goods (CPG) companies and food, drug, and mass retailers. Our mission is to spotlight new and emerging products, helping retailers stay ahead of market trends and discover unique opportunities for their shelves.
The Mosaic Group offers CPG companies multiple platforms to showcase their products to influential retail buyers across Food, Drug, Mass & Club stores, with engaging content, industry stats, and digital advertising. Retail Brand Discover (RBD) is where ideas meet execution in the world of retail. Suppliers can provide links that provide instant access to more information.
The Mosaic Group offers trade communication platforms spanning digital, podcast, product sampling, and consulting services, all designed to bring CPG brands closer to retail decision makers. For retailers, TMG is a resource to streamline product discovery and enhance decision-making.
Novi Connect helps CPG brands build trust, earn loyalty, and drive sales by streamlining certifications and independently verifying data on raw ingredients, product formulations, business practices, and marketing claims. We also partner with leading retailers, including Target, Sephora, Amazon, and Macy’s, to create merchandising programs that feature brands with elevated standards for human health and sustainability. These programs attract a growing demographic of conscious consumers to stores and online sites and drive retailer brand preference.
Novi Connect is headquartered in the SF Bay Area with offices in LA and presences in NYC, Nashville, and Toronto. We’re backed by leading venture capital firms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Maveron Ventures, Cowboy Ventures, and Tiger Global; clean living pioneer Jessica Alba; and the board members and founders of Clorox, P&G, The Honest Company, Wealthfront, OpenTable, and Eventbrite.
